Greek-born Efi Christodoulou, graduated with honours from the Athens National Conservatory, before continuing her studies at London's Guildhall School of Music; she was a semi-finalist in BBC Radio's Young Musician Of The Year. Highly acclaimed as a performer, her playing has been likened to 'Menuhin or Oistrakh at their best'; The Strad magazine described her as 'a powerful violinist, demonstrating a high level of technical achievement'.
